Nashville Public Library by the numbers

See how 2022 stacked up for Nashville’s library system 📚

Talk about a page turner of a year. In 2022, Nashville Public Library saw 1.5 million library visits, over 5 million items borrowed, and 98,000 new items added to its collection.

Before we flip to the next chapter, check out this by-the-numbers breakdown from the library’s annual report .

  • 33,880 new library cards
  • 2 million digital downloads
  • 13,965 curbside pick-ups
  • 175,931 reference questions answered
  • 1,738 volunteers
  • 31,579 virtual and 95,390 in-person program attendance
  • 486 puppet truck performances
